Watergate’s Known Unknowns, by Jim Hougan Jim Hougan is one of my favorite authors, an impeccable investigative journalist and diligent researcher. He is a former Washington editor of Harper’s Magazine, and the brilliant author of two of the most remarkable books I have ever read:  Secret Agenda: Watergate, Deep Throat, and the CIA, and Spooks: The Haunting of America —The Private Use of Secret Agents. Writing with his late wife under the pseudonym “John Case,” he is the author of seven novels, including The Genesis Code and Kingdom Come.
